## Artifact Signing — SDK Parity Notes (Weekly Sync)

Kestrel SDK for Android reached parity with the Swift client this sprint: offline queueing, batched telemetry, and retry semantics now match. Both SDKs ship as signed artifacts from the same pipeline. Remaining gap: background sync throttling, targeted next sprint. Verify both release bundles before tagging. Both artifacts validate against the shared signing key below.

signing key of kawig-fafog = bky19_6Fypv1qws7J8qJtaYjX

## Escalation: Broker Upgrade (Quillbus)

If the Quillbus upgrade stalls mid-rollout, halt immediately. Do not restart nodes manually. Check cluster quorum first; a split cluster means rollback. Page the on-call via Tollgate if consumers lag beyond 10 minutes. For upgrade-plan questions or rollback authorization, contact the messaging platform lead directly by email.

escalation mailbox, kaweg-kahif: druwyn.sordor@nelvroworks.corp

Vendor note for eng sync: the Mistfall data-retention sweeper, licensed from Orroway Labs, runs nightly against the archive tier and enforces our 180-day policy. Last month's audit showed two skipped partitions, since remediated; we now verify sweep manifests weekly. Contract renewal is due next quarter and needs a decision on the legal-hold add-on. Direct renewal questions to the address below.

billing contact of bawep-tajeg = tamath.silion.fraok@olvarqsoft.local

The Danbrook plant will not be expanded this year; instead, second-shift capacity at Westrall will absorb projected demand for the Ferrix line. The expansion business case failed on payback grounds given soft order intake. Branch managers should plan allocations assuming Westrall lead times of three weeks through year-end. Review this decision again if utilisation exceeds 88% for two consecutive months. The longer-term plan this decision supports is noted below.

management briefing: Project Zorix slips by six weeks because of the audit delay.

**Q: My plugin lost access to the Restockr planner API after a failed sync. How do I recover?**

Restockr suspends plugin credentials after five consecutive sync failures to protect restock schedules. To restore access, open the Plugin Console, select your suspended integration, and choose Recover. You will be prompted for the sandbox recovery passphrase, which all external authors share during the beta period. Enter the following when prompted:

strongbox words: druath-quenael